"""
test SCardStatus
"""
import sys
from smartcard.pcsc.PCSCExceptions import (
BaseSCardException,
EstablishContextException,
ListReadersException,
)
from smartcard.scard import (
SCARD_LEAVE_CARD,
SCARD_PROTOCOL_ANY,
SCARD_S_SUCCESS,
SCARD_SCOPE_USER,
SCARD_SHARE_SHARED,
SCardConnect,
SCardDisconnect,
SCardEstablishContext,
SCardGetErrorMessage,
SCardListReaders,
SCardReleaseContext,
SCardStatus,
)
hresult, hcontext = SCardEstablishContext(SCARD_SCOPE_USER)
if hresult != SCARD_S_SUCCESS:
raise EstablishContextException(hresult)
hresult, readers = SCardListReaders(hcontext, [])
if hresult != SCARD_S_SUCCESS:
raise ListReadersException(hresult)
print("PC/SC Readers:", readers)
reader = readers[0]
print("Using reader:", reader)
# Connect in SCARD_SHARE_SHARED mode
hresult, hcard, dwActiveProtocol = SCardConnect(
hcontext, reader, SCARD_SHARE_SHARED, SCARD_PROTOCOL_ANY
)
if hresult != SCARD_S_SUCCESS:
raise BaseSCardException(hresult)
hresult, reader, state, protocol, atr = SCardStatus(hcard)
if hresult != SCARD_S_SUCCESS:
raise BaseSCardException(hresult)
print(SCardGetErrorMessage(hresult))
print("reader:", reader)
print("state:", hex(state))
print("protocol:", protocol)
print("atr:", atr)
print("Press enter")
sys.stdin.read(1)
hresult, reader, state, protocol, atr = SCardStatus(hcard)
if hresult != SCARD_S_SUCCESS:
raise BaseSCardException(hresult)
print(SCardGetErrorMessage(hresult))
print("reader:", reader)
print("state:", hex(state))
print("protocol:", protocol)
print("atr:", atr)
hresult = SCardDisconnect(hcard, SCARD_LEAVE_CARD)
if hresult != SCARD_S_SUCCESS:
raise BaseSCardException(hresult)
hresult = SCardReleaseContext(hcontext)
print(SCardGetErrorMessage(hresult))
